Output ea7a36840da515c23df44befa93cce30aa65f8b6c7e6c91a59c1d78bee6fa23d:0

value
379509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c40e40ca340317b95265447740000061ffe7cb2a OP_EQUAL
address
3KZfSTszJDvcaz3tvQu5RsjffquVw4tZHu
transaction
ea7a36840da515c23df44befa93cce30aa65f8b6c7e6c91a59c1d78bee6fa23d
spent
true